Ah so you do recognize a similar map. We don't need identical/similar maps to be on the server. To go on further, I don't think we need a giant box map. We got enough of those already. Perhaps it's time to further your mapping experience?

More static meshes doesn't sound like it'll improve the gameplay. Decorations and visual appeal do not directly affect gameplay. The greatest facet that affects gameplay is the flow of the map. It needs a different layout and a great reduction in size.
